Re: Backup job warns me about missing vss writer Post by Doan » Wed Mar 02, 2016 8:23 am 1 person likes this post Giving the account under which SQL VSS Writer service is running the sysadmin role solved my issue. ![]() Most backup solutions for Windows use Volume Shadow Copy Service (VSS) to create backup copies of the application or service data. In some cases, the VSS service or one of its writers start to work incorrectly which results in failures during the backup. I have faced such an problem on Exchange, MSSQL and Hyper-V servers.
